ePrint Report: Efficient Lattice-based Sublinear Arguments for R1CS without Aborts
Intak Hwang, Jinyeong Seo, Yongsoo Song
We propose a new lattice-based sublinear argument for R1CS that not only achieves efficiency in concrete proof size but also demonstrates practical performance in both proof generation and verification.
To reduce the proof size, we employ a new encoding method for large prime fields, resulting in a compact proof for R1CS over such fields.
